E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Automapper
.NET 6开发TodoList应用之使用
AutoMapper
实现GET请求
目录需求目标原理与思路实现引入
AutoMapper
实现GET请求验证获取所有TodoList列表获取单个TodoList详情填一个POST文章里的坑总结需求需求很简单:实现GET请求获取业务数据。
·
2021-12-27 17:28
.NET Core中使用OOM框架,
AutoMapper
的使用介绍
(一)什么是OOM:OOM顾名思义,Object-Object-Mapping实体间相互转换,
AutoMapper
其意义在于帮助你无需手动的转换简单而又麻烦的实体间关系。
NBI大数据可视化分析
·
2021-06-20 22:26
17.
AutoMapper
之配置(Configuration)
配置(Configuration)通过构造函数创建并初始化MapperConfiguration实例:config=newMapperConfiguration(cfg=>{cfg.CreateMap();cfg.AddProfile();});MapperConfiguration可以静态存储在静态字段或者依赖注入容器中。一经创建就无法更改/修改。或者,您可以使用静态Mapper实例初始化Aut
做人生的CEO
·
2021-06-04 07:19
ASP.NET CORE 3.1 WebApi 引用
AutoMapper
一、添加引用包二、创建实体和视图实体publicclassDemoViewModel{publicstringDemoName{get;set;}}publicclassDemo{publicintId{get;set;}publicstringName{get;set;}}三、映射关系配置publicclassCustomProfile:Profile{//////配置构造函数,用来创建关系映射
StarsRu丶星星茹
·
2021-05-07 16:59
C#
c#
[翻译]
AutoMapper
官方入门文档 Getting started
译者注:技术日新月异,不保证此文章有效性,请以官方更新为准.另外为了便于理解,翻译不会照搬原文而是稍作修改翻译日期2017年3月5日原帖地址什么是
AutoMapper
?
时代小召唤
·
2021-04-25 02:51
ASP.NET Core扩展库之实体映射使用详解
在分层设计模式中,各层之间的数据通常通过数据传输对象(DTO)来进行数据的传递,而大多数情况下,各层数据的定义结构大同小异,如何在这些定义结构中相互转换,之前我们通过使用
AutoMapper
库,但
AutoMapper
·
2021-04-17 18:24
ASP.NET Core扩展库的相关功能介绍
Neter们,在我们日复一日的编码过程中是不是会遇到一些让人烦恼的事情:日志配置太过复杂,各种模板、参数也搞不清楚,每次都要去查看日志库的文档,还需要复制粘贴一些重复代码,好无赖当需要类型转换时,使用
AutoMapper
·
2021-03-12 19:02
如何在 .NetCore 中使用
AutoMapper
高级功能
AutoMapper
是一个基于约定的面向对象的映射器,它的功能常用于将一个input对象转成一个不同类型的output对象,input和output对象之间的属性可能相同也可能不相同,这一篇我们来一起研究一下
·
2021-01-28 21:08
.net
分层架构:DTO和
AutoMapper
AutoMapper
这些DTO需要和BLL里的entity进行映射。
16721928850
·
2020-12-27 18:22
前端
C# 中
AutoMapper
的使用方法
译文链接:https://www.infoworld.com/art...
AutoMapper
是一个非常流行的object-to-object映射库,它的目的就是帮助你实现不同类型对象之间的映射,举一个例子
·
2020-12-22 10:38
如何在 C# 中使用
AutoMapper
译文链接:https://www.infoworld.com/art...
AutoMapper
是一个非常流行的object-to-object映射库,它的目的就是帮助你实现不同类型对象之间的映射,举一个例子
一线码农
·
2020-12-21 17:31
c#
如何在 C# 中使用
AutoMapper
译文链接:https://www.infoworld.com/art...
AutoMapper
是一个非常流行的object-to-object映射库,它的目的就是帮助你实现不同类型对象之间的映射,举一个例子
一线码农
·
2020-12-21 17:42
c#
C# 对象映射的高性能方案
1.之前在使用
AutoMapper
框架感觉用着比较不够灵活,而且主要通过表达式树Api实现对象映射,写着比较讨厌,当出现复杂类型和嵌套类型时性能直线下降,甚至不如序列化快。
·
2020-12-14 16:30
(精华)2020年7月3日 ASP.NET Core
AutoMapper
实现类的相互映射(工具版)
(IServiceCollectionservices){#region自动映射拥有MapAttribute的类services.AddAutoMapper();#endregion}//////使用
AutoMapper
愚公搬代码
·
2020-09-12 12:22
#
ASP.NET
Core
c#
asp.net
后端
DDD领域驱动设计——应用层,
AutoMapper
那么,
AutoMapper
就走来了!PS:应用层是很薄的一层,不写任何业务代码,只负责推送请求和返回响应值。视图模型(Dtos)我们先来写视图模型,就是扔给U
SkylerSkr
·
2020-09-03 16:56
automapper
如何全局配置map条件过滤null值空值对所有映射起效
我们在使用
automapper
的时候经常会遇到这样的问题:假设展示给用户的数据我们用UserDto类,User类就是我们的实体类。
邵佳楠
·
2020-08-24 17:34
.NetCore 利用反射处理RESTful的更新自动赋值
背景在RESTfulApi模式开发Api,Patch更新时,频繁的遇到不同类型但属性相同的Dto到Model字段赋值的情况,网上通用的类库是
AutoMapper
,但遇到了问题,查了Git也提出了问题,并未能解决
Yon
·
2020-08-24 14:29
c#
restful
patch
webapi
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](二)
前言:在本系列第一篇《一步一步创建ASP.NETMVC5程序[Repository+Autofac+
Automapper
+SqlSugar](一)》中,我为大家介绍了搭建空白解决方案以及在此解决方案中创建目录和对应的项目
RECTOR
·
2020-08-24 13:22
c#
dotnet
asp.net
asp.net-mvc
c#实现数据库数据绑定到数据模型的六种方法(一)硬核编码,反射泛型,json序列化,
AutoMapper
,x表达式目录树
,代码重复率高第二个方法:反射泛型方法,一个方法搞定,基本够用,不过属性不一致,名称不一致,实际需求无法很好满足,第三个方法:json,性能也不够好,毕竟序号化这个用途不是用来类型转换的,第四个方法:
Automapper
漫游者码农
·
2020-08-24 11:03
c#
nopCommerce 3.9 大波浪系列 之 引擎 NopEngine
本章涉及到的内容如下1.EngineContext初始化IEngine实例2.Autofac依赖注入初始化3.
AutoMapper
框架初始化4.启动任务初始化一.EngineContext初始化nopCommerce
weixin_30585437
·
2020-08-24 10:31
企业项目实战 .Net Core + Vue/Angular 分库分表日志系统五 | 完善业务自动创建数据库
IQueryable的问题我们还是先把IDbRepository换成ISqlSugarRepository来使用privatereadonlyISqlSugarRepository_repository;
AutoMapper
初久的私房菜
·
2020-08-24 09:00
基于 abp vNext 和 .NET Core 开发博客项目 - 博客接口实战篇(一)
登场数据访问和代码优先自定义仓储之增删改查统一规范API,包装返回模型再说Swagger,分组、描述、小绿锁接入GitHub,用JWT保护你的API异常处理和日志记录使用Redis缓存数据集成Hangfire实现定时任务处理用
AutoMapper
dotNET跨平台
·
2020-08-22 13:32
基于 abp vNext 和 .NET Core 开发博客项目 - Blazor 实战系列(九)
登场数据访问和代码优先自定义仓储之增删改查统一规范API,包装返回模型再说Swagger,分组、描述、小绿锁接入GitHub,用JWT保护你的API异常处理和日志记录使用Redis缓存数据集成Hangfire实现定时任务处理用
AutoMapper
dotNET跨平台
·
2020-08-22 13:01
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](十一)
最近Rector忙于换工作,没有太多时间来更新我们的ASP.NETMVC5系列文章[一步一步创建ASP.NETMVC5程序Repository+Autofac+
Automapper
+SqlSugar],
RECTOR
·
2020-08-20 20:57
c#
asp.net-mvc
asp.net
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](十一)
最近Rector忙于换工作,没有太多时间来更新我们的ASP.NETMVC5系列文章[一步一步创建ASP.NETMVC5程序Repository+Autofac+
Automapper
+SqlSugar],
RECTOR
·
2020-08-20 20:57
c#
asp.net-mvc
asp.net
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](十)
前言朋友们,大家好,我还是Rector,写ASP.NETMVC5系列文章[一步一步创建ASP.NETMVC5程序Repository+Autofac+
Automapper
+SqlSugar]的那个家伙。
RECTOR
·
2020-08-20 20:20
repository
c#
.net
asp.net-mvc
asp.net
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](十)
前言朋友们,大家好,我还是Rector,写ASP.NETMVC5系列文章[一步一步创建ASP.NETMVC5程序Repository+Autofac+
Automapper
+SqlSugar]的那个家伙。
RECTOR
·
2020-08-20 20:20
repository
c#
.net
asp.net-mvc
asp.net
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](九)
本文知识要点回到本文的主题,还是关于系列文章:《一步一步创建ASP.NETMVC5程序Repository+Autofac+
Automapper
+SqlSugar》,本文将为大家分享的主要内容有:响应式网站首页的
RECTOR
·
2020-08-20 20:13
c#
.net
asp.net
asp.net-mvc
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](九)
本文知识要点回到本文的主题,还是关于系列文章:《一步一步创建ASP.NETMVC5程序Repository+Autofac+
Automapper
+SqlSugar》,本文将为大家分享的主要内容有:响应式网站首页的
RECTOR
·
2020-08-20 20:12
c#
.net
asp.net
asp.net-mvc
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](八)
今天给大家带来系列教程《一步一步创建ASP.NETMVC5程序[Repository+Autofac+
Automapper
+SqlSugar]》的第八期了,不知道你有没有按照教程将前七期的都实际练习一篇呢
RECTOR
·
2020-08-20 20:26
.net
asp.net-mvc
asp.net
c#
一步一步创建ASP.NET MVC5程序[Repository+Autofac+
Automapper
+SqlSugar](八)
今天给大家带来系列教程《一步一步创建ASP.NETMVC5程序[Repository+Autofac+
Automapper
+SqlSugar]》的第八期了,不知道你有没有按照教程将前七期的都实际练习一篇呢
RECTOR
·
2020-08-20 20:26
.net
asp.net-mvc
asp.net
c#
AutoMapper
的使用
1.
AutoMapper
简单介绍官网:http://
automapper
.org/源码:https://github.com/
AutoMapper
/AutoMapperNUGET安装:PM>Install-PackageAutoMapperAutoMapper
weixin_34247299
·
2020-08-20 13:08
OOM框架
AutoMapper
基本使用(1)
OOM顾名思义,Object-Object-Mapping实体间相互转换,
AutoMapper
也是个老生常谈了,其意义在于帮助你无需手动的转换简单而又麻烦的实体间关系,比如ViewModel和entity
weixin_30662109
·
2020-08-20 12:46
使用 ExpressionMove 对表达式参数进行替换
在模型的转换上,我们有
AutoMapper
这样的工具进行转换。在查询时,领域模型的查询表达式是不能直接给数据模型进行查询的,我也没有找到有谁造过这样的轮子。
叮当♪
·
2020-08-16 22:00
.NET CORE 中使用
AutoMapper
进行对象映射
在ASP.NETCORE中,我们可以使用
AutoMapper
来实现对象数据传输也就是Dto。1、需要安装如下两个包
木子iiiii
·
2020-08-16 16:34
ASP.NET
Core
.net core——打造自己的 dotnet new 微服务解决方案模板
.分发模板5.nugetpack打包6.本地安装7.使用新模板8.完整代码参看github1.建立新的微服务我司的微服务是基于一套基础类库构建而来,新建里一个微服务,需要引用框架解决方案以及构造自己的
automapper
webmote
·
2020-08-11 20:33
.net
core
AutoMapper
官方文档(十三)【值转换器,Null替换,Map行为前后】
在分配值之前,
AutoMapper
将检查要设置的值是否有任何相关的值转换,并在设置之前应用它们。
风神修罗使
·
2020-08-10 14:13
ASP.NET Core WebAPI学习-3
2ASP.NETCoreWebAPI学习-3ASP.NETCoreWebAPI学习-4ASP.NETCoreWebAPI学习-5ASP.NETCoreWebAPI学习-6内容协商(ContentNegotiation)
AutoMapper
星空你好
·
2020-08-09 03:53
csharp
dotNet
c#实体转换工具
AutoMapper
的使用讲解和扩展
我们经常需要将实体查询出来的实体转换为页面展示实体,这个页面展示的实体,其实我们口中常说的DTO(DataTranferObject)2.我们查询完数据库数据后,如何转换为DTO呢,抛开手写,就要使用到工具了,今天带来的是一款轻量级的实体转换工具:
AutoMapper
3
Lingbug
·
2020-08-03 19:21
C#/.NET
使用反射+缓存+委托,实现一个不同对象之间同名同类型属性值的快速拷贝
系统中有不少这样的Model需要相互转换,有朋友推荐使用
AutoMapper
,试了下果然不错,解决了问题,但作为一个老鸟,决定研究下实现原理,于是动手也来山寨一个。为了让这个“轮子”尽量有实用价值
bluedoctor
·
2020-08-01 11:53
.NET
技术
ASP .NET Core Web API_ 06_Resource Model(Dto)
image.pngAPI应返回另外一个类(资源Resource)与Entity可能很像.独立于Entity,单独进化和改变.也可以叫做ViewModel,DtoEntity与Resoucre之间映射[
AutoMapper
xtddw
·
2020-07-28 11:15
C#实现对象映射
AutoMapper
1.引用
AutoMapper
包2.定义两个实体类publicclassModelA{publicstringUserId{get;set;}publicstringRemark{get;set;}}publicclassModelB
Besos
·
2020-07-27 12:00
c#
AutoMapper
踩坑
AutoMapper
中的before和ForMember和after的区别我这里准备了一个测试用例,我们正常实体转dto都是直接试用一些方法CreateMap();但是实际难免需要一些字段类型的改变,这里介绍
昵称已存在嘿
·
2020-07-15 20:00
.net core中使用
Automapper
安装所需的包Install-PackageAutoMapper.Extensions.Microsoft.DependencyInjection配置AutoMapperpublicvoidConfigureServices(IServiceCollectionservices){services.AddMvc().SetCompatibilityVersion(CompatibilityVersi
Jonny Lin
·
2020-07-15 10:09
asp.net
core
ABP 重写主键ID 多表查询ID无效
1.重写ID[Column("数据库指定的ID")][Column("CarTypeID")]publicoverrideintId{get;set;}2.映射中指定这里用的是
AutoMapper
第一个
weixin_30675247
·
2020-07-15 03:34
.net core autofac
automapper
AutoMapperAutoMapper.Extensions.Microsoft.DependencyInjectionfirstpublicclassAutoMapperSetup:Profile{publicAutoMapperSetup(){//CreateMap();}}secondstartup.csservices.AddAutoMapper(typeof(AutoMapperSet
djian0422
·
2020-07-14 09:49
DDD领域驱动设计初探(一):聚合
前面介绍了下MEF和AOP的相关知识,后面打算分享
Automapper
、仓储模式、WCF等东西的,可是每次准备动手写点什么的时候,就被要写的Demo难住了,比如仓储模式,使用过它的朋友应该知道,
dianshanpang3778
·
2020-07-14 09:15
使用Dapper + Slapper.
Automapper
实现一对多映射
我们可以通过使用Dapper+Slapper.
Automapper
实现需要的一对多关系的映射,具体实现过程如下:1.使用NuGet安装程序包在NuGet包管理器中搜索安装Dapper和Slapper.
Automapper
乐观的猴子
·
2020-07-14 08:04
asp.net
基于 abp vNext 和 .NET Core 开发博客项目 - Blazor 实战系列(四)
登场数据访问和代码优先自定义仓储之增删改查统一规范API,包装返回模型再说Swagger,分组、描述、小绿锁接入GitHub,用JWT保护你的API异常处理和日志记录使用Redis缓存数据集成Hangfire实现定时任务处理用
AutoMapper
dotNET跨平台
·
2020-07-13 13:22
ABP框架的理解和总结
1、使用
automapper
实现实体与DTO之间的映射。2、ABP使用CastleWindsor为整个程序框架提供依赖注入的功能。使用log4Net日志记录组件,提供给其他各层调用以进行日志记录。
roadlord
·
2020-07-13 12:42
.NET
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他